Nigerian star, Victor Osimhen was on target for Galatasaray on Monday evening, helping his team to secure a narrow 2-1 victory against Rizespor in the Turkish Super League.
The forward started for his team today in the Round 23 encounter of the league campaign at Çaykur Didi Stadyumu.
On the matchday, the Super Eagles forward bagged a sensational second-half brace to earn all three points for his team.
Victor Osimhen scored his first in the 47th minute after he was assisted by Przemyslaw Frankowski.
Less than 10 minutes later, Rizespor equalised to restore parity to the encounter thanks to a strike from Ali Sowe who was set up by Babajide David Akintola.
Late in the 86th minute, Victor Osimhen showed his quality and an eye for goal, finding the back of the net with a smart finish to seal a 2-1 win for Galatasaray at the end of the 90 minutes.
After his goal on Monday, the Nigerian now has 14 goals and four assists after making 18 appearances in the Turkish Super Lig.
He is expected to be part of the Nigeria squad that will be assembled by coach Eric Sekou Chelle for the March international break.
